What service do you need
Location
Use My Location
Log In
Sign Up
Find Pros
Log In
Sign Up
Home
WI
Cudahy
Bars
Light Palace Pub & Grill
Gallery
Light Palace Pub & Grill
5880 S Packard Ave, Cudahy, WI 53110
Bars, Restaurants
Gallery
(1)